Palm Beach State Student Population

Total 24,223 students are enrolled in Palm Beach State College (all undergraduate). Among them, 11,450 students are enrolled in online degree/certificate programs. 1,066 faculties are working for Palm Beach State College and student to faculty ratio is 22.72 to 1.
  • Total Student Population: 24,223
  • Undergraduate: 24,223
  • Online Students: 11,450

Population By Gender/Attending Status

For academic year 2022-2023, total 24,223 students enrolled into Palm Beach State College. All students are enrolled in undergraduate programs. By attending status. there are 7,449 full-time and 16,774 part-time students. By gender, 9,681 male and 14,542 female students are attending at Palm Beach State College. Population by Race/Ethnicity

Next tables summarize the students population by race/ethnicity at Palm Beach State College.
There are 6,812 White (28.12%), 6,892 Black/African American (28.45%), 8,118 Hispanic (33.51%), 785 Asian (3.24%), and 1,616 students with other races.

Online Student Population

Palm Beach State College offers the distance learning opportunities (online degree program and/or courses). 11,450 students (47.27% of total students) are enrolled online exclusively and 6,301 students (26.01% of total students) are enrolled some online courses. Population by Student Age

The following table summarizes the students population by age at Palm Beach State College. 7,914 students are aged 20 to 24 (32.67% of total students), 9,252 students are aged below 20 (38.20%), 578 students are aged above 50 (2.39%).
